On the evening of October 21, 2025, the Regina Hares showed off their skills in a rollicking game of ball hockey at the BHi Brantford 1, coming out on top against the NFG.
The Hares dominated the game from the start, with Jacob Stamp scoring the first goal just five and a half minutes into the first period, set up beautifully by Joel Vlietstra. Jacob Gaudet then did what he does best, scoring twice within just 33 seconds, with assists from Jarrett Cross and John Pongracz. With a shining solo effort, Owen Whitlow managed to get one back for NFG, but the Hares maintained their lead, closing the first period with scores by Mitchell Hartman and Lincoln Humphries.
The second period started off with another goal for the Hares, with Riley Eechaute scoring from a Lincoln Humphries and Jacob Stamp double assist. This was closely followed by a third goal from Jacob Gaudet, securing a hat trick for the night, and sealing the victory for the Hares.
Despite the tough competition, NFG showed great sportsmanship and determination throughout the game. The night had its share of penalties, but it was all part of the action-packed evening, with both teams giving their all.
The standout players of the night were Jacob Gaudet with his hat trick, and Lincoln Humphries and Joel Vlietstra with their remarkable assists. NFG’s Owen Whitlow also deserves a mention for his valiant effort. The game was officiated by Nico Carmichael and Dave Dean, with timekeeping duties handled by Max Dean.
